Abstract
A process for the preparation of a phosphate ester is disclosed. A triaryl phosphate is reacted with an alcohol in the presence of a catalytic quantity of a base to produce the phosphate ester product. The base has a base strength of less than 11, and is preferably potassium fluoride or potassium carbonate. Trialkyl phosphates, dialkyl monoaryl phosphates, monoalkyl diaryl phosphates, and mixtures of these compounds can be produced by this process.
